Buying Guide: How to Choose the Best Dog Treats
Dog treats come in many forms, from crunchy biscuits to soft chews and training bites. Choosing the right treat involves balancing your dog's dietary needs, flavor preferences, and your own priorities around ingredients and value. Many buyers assume all treats are similar, but differences in texture, size, and formulation can have a real impact on your dog's enjoyment and health.
- Crunchy vs. Soft Treats: Crunchy biscuits help with dental health and are often preferred by medium to large dogs, while soft treats are easier for puppies, seniors, or dogs with dental issues.
- Grain-Free vs. Whole Grain: Grain-free treats are important for dogs with sensitivities, but whole grain options can be just as wholesome for most dogs.
- Bag Size and Value: Larger bags offer better value for frequent treaters or multi-dog households, but may require more storage space.
- Flavor Variety: Some treats come in assorted flavors, which can help prevent boredom and appeal to picky eaters.
- Special Formulations: Look for treats with added supplements (like glucosamine) if your dog needs extra support, especially for joint health.
- Training vs. Snacking: Training treats are usually smaller and lower in calories, making them ideal for frequent rewarding.
- Common Misunderstandings: Many assume grain-free is always better, but not all dogs need it. Similarly, soft treats aren't always less healthy than crunchy ones.
Choosing Between Crunchy and Soft Treats
Texture is a key factor in selecting the right treat. Crunchy biscuits are great for dogs who enjoy chewing and can help with dental hygiene. Soft treats are ideal for training, puppies, seniors, or dogs with dental sensitivities. Consider your dog's chewing habits and any dental issues when deciding.
Grain-Free vs. Whole Grain Options
Some dogs require grain-free diets due to allergies or sensitivities, while others do well with whole grains. Grain-free treats like Cloud Star Buddy Biscuits or Buddy Biscuits Boosters are best for sensitive dogs. Whole grain options offer classic taste and texture for most dogs without allergies.
Bag Size and Frequency of Treating
If you treat your dog often or have multiple pets, larger bags like the Buddy Biscuits 20oz or 3.5lb options provide better value and reduce the need for frequent purchases. Smaller bags are easier to store and may be better for occasional treating or single-dog households.
Flavor Variety and Special Needs
Some treats offer multiple flavors in one package, which is great for picky eaters or keeping things interesting. Others include added supplements for joint health, which can be helpful for aging or active dogs. Match the treat to your dog's preferences and any special dietary needs.
